Our Redemption Draweth Nigh, October 30
When these things begin to come to pass, then look up, and lift up
your heads; for your redemption draweth nigh.
Luke 21:28
.
The coming of Christ is nearer than when we first believed. The great
controversy is nearing its end. The judgments of God are in the land. They
speak in solemn warning, saying: “Be ye also ready: for in such an hour as
ye think not the Son of man cometh.”
Matthew 24:44
....
We are living in the closing scenes of this earth’s history. Prophecy
is fast fulfilling. The hours of probation are fast passing. We have no
time—not a moment—to lose. Let us not be found sleeping on guard. Let
no one say in his heart or by his works: “My lord delayeth his coming.” Let
the message of Christ’s soon return sound forth in earnest words of warning.
Let us persuade men and women everywhere to repent and flee from the
wrath to come....
The Lord is soon to come, and we must be prepared to meet Him in
peace. Let us be determined to do all in our power to impart light to those
around us. We are not to be sad, but cheerful, and we are to keep the Lord
Jesus ever before us. He is soon coming, and we must be ready and waiting
for His appearing. Oh, how glorious it will be to see Him and be welcomed
as His redeemed ones! Long have we waited, but our hope is not to grow
dim. If we can but see the King in His beauty we shall be forever blessed. I
feel as if I must cry aloud: “Homeward bound!” We are nearing the time
when Christ will come in power and great glory to take His ransomed ones
to their eternal home....
Long have we waited for our Saviour’s return. But nonetheless sure
is the promise. Soon we shall be in our promised home. There Jesus will
lead us beside the living stream flowing from the throne of God and will
explain to us the dark providences through which on this earth He brought
us in order to perfect our characters. There we shall behold with undimmed
vision the beauties of Eden restored. Casting at the feet of the Redeemer
the crowns that He has placed on our heads, and touching our golden harps,
we shall fill all heaven with praise to Him that sitteth on the throne.
